Transaction d49e1b17b640f382b4d184bf3fd1ef187b62b9274f228df8d085cc8489dca592
3 Input
1 Outputs
- d49e1b17b640f382b4d184bf3fd1ef187b62b9274f228df8d085cc8489dca592:0
value 11316778
address 37pveuACh4TRXdPvjCQ2hHZfksTSoiBgcL